Job Description

Applications are welcome for the above Fixed Term, part-time (16 hours per week) post based in Slateford Medical Practice.

We are a city-based GP Practice seeking to employ a 4 session salaried GP for a fixed term from September 2026 until May 2027, however, there may be opportunity to extend this or for additional sessions after this date. Ideally, we would like the successful candidate to work all day Monday and Wednesday.

We have a patient population of just over 10,400 patients and we use Vision as our clinical system. The practice promotes a supportive, collaborative approach to work. We have daily huddles to discuss interesting and challenging cases.

We currently have a clinical team of 4 GP Partners, 6 salaried doctors, 1 Advanced Nurse Practitioner, 2 Practice Nurses, 3 HCA’s, a Practice Mental Health Nurse, 2 Practice pharmacists, and 1 Senior Pharmacy technician. Our Admin team consists of a Practice Manager and Business Manager, 6 reception/admin assistants, 3 data administrators, and 2 secretaries. The GP Practice is part of purpose-built premises which also has in-house community services such as District Nursing, Health Visitors, School Nurses, and Midwives.

We are a sociable, animal-loving team. We are fortunate to have an outside seating area where we can all get together for coffee and lunch.
